December 13, 2024
- Long-standing LNG Transportation Record by the World's Largest LNG Fleet, Leading in Innovation in Sustainability and a Clear Commitment to Decarbonization were Highly Commended -
Mitsui O.S.K. Lines (MOL; President: Takeshi Hashimoto; Head Office: Minato-ku, Tokyo) has been awarded the World LNG Shipping Award 2024 at the World LNG Summit (Note1) held in Berlin, Germany, from 9-12 December.
On December 10, three awards were announced at the World LNG Summit to acknowledge companies that have contributed to the development and future of the LNG industry through both commercial and technological innovation.
MOL was selected as a finalist for the World Energy Transition Award 2024 and the World LNG Shipping Award 2024 (Note 2) in two out of three categories, and was awarded the World LNG Shipping Award 2024. MOL was recognized for its long experience in the LNG carrier business with the world's largest LNG fleet, advanced technology, its commitment towards decarbonization through promotion of LNG as marine fuel and the introduction of environmentally friendly systems including the wind propulsion system "Wind Challenger".
The following day, our Executive Officer, Suryan Wirya-Simunovic, took to the stage as a panelist to share his views on the outlook for the LNG industry and the role it can play in contributing to a low-carbon, decarbonized society.

(Note 2)
World Energy Transition Award:
The World Energy Transition Award is awarded to a company that, through technological or commercial innovations or change, has made a significant contribution to the crucial role that natural gas/LNG plays in the energy transition and in maintaining energy security.
World LNG Shipping Award :
The World LNG Shipping Award is awarded to a company that, through technological or commercial innovation or change, has made a significant contribution to the crucial role that LNG shipping plays in the value chain, such as employing technological and strategic innovation to reduce shipping emissions and accelerate shipping’s journey to carbon neutrality, providing innovative technological solutions to the LNG shipping industry, developing projects or products that have contributed to the progression of the global LNG shipping industry, contributing to maritime education in the LNG transport sector.
